UN powers agree on new Iran draft

Permanent members of the UN Security Council - and Germany - have agreed on the contents of a new draft resolution of fresh sanctions against Iran.

The announcement was made by the German foreign minister after talks in Berlin with his counterparts from the US, France, the UK, Russia and China.

The US and its European allies want a third set of sanctions over Iran's refusal to suspend uranium enrichment.

Iran insists its nuclear programme is for energy, not military purposes.

"Today we together agreed on the content of such a new resolution," German Foreign Minister Frank-Walter Steinmeier said afterwards.

He said it would be submitted by Germany, France and the UK, for discussion by the full Security Council.
